Atlantic International Entertainment, Ltd. (AIEE) has entered into an agreement to sell 80 percent of its interest in its wholly owned subsidiary, Eminet Domain (d/b/a Atlantic Internet) to Centerline Associates, Inc. for $2.5 million. Centerline will pay Atlantic in a combination of cash and Atlantic stock (500,000 shares of AIEE) that it currently owns. The closing date of the transaction is March 31, 1999.
"In addition to the profits due on this transaction, the sale of
Eminet Domain will leave the company totally focused only on the
Interactive gaming market both in terms of resource allocation and
product line," Atlantic President and CEO Richard Iamunno said.
"Furthermore, the company will announce a dividend in the form of stock to its current shareholders in the Internet Company. We envision as much as 75 percent of our 20 percent will be distributed to current shareholders. An announcement will be made prior to the closing date of March 31 with the specifics of the stock dividend portion of this
transaction."
Centerline intends to continue with the strategy of providing
bandwidth to the business community as well as targeting several strategic acquisitions. The company plans to go public in the fourth quarter 1999.
